"Zeilschip op een stormachtige zee bij een rotspartij" (Sailing ship on a stormy sea near a cliff), is a watercolor painting by Johannes Tavenraat, a Dutch artist known for his seascapes. Created in 1840, this artwork depicts a dramatic scene of a ship caught in a tempestuous sea. The ship is almost fully submerged, emphasizing the ferocity of the storm. The rough brushstrokes, muted palette, and focus on the crashing waves convey a sense of turmoil and the vulnerability of human existence in the face of nature's power. This work is currently held in the Rijksmuseum, offering a glimpse into the artistic interpretations of the sea during the 19th century.
